About

True Mints is a hybrid cannabis strain. Lab samples test between 27.1% and 36.7% THC, with myrcene (0.88%) as the dominant terpene.

Why does True Mints feel relaxing?

True Mints's relaxing yet uplifting effects are associated with its high myrcene content (0.88%), which has sedative properties, balanced by limonene (0.63%), known for mood elevation.

About True Mints

Is True Mints indica or sativa?
True Mints is a hybrid cannabis strain. Hybrids combine characteristics of both indica and sativa genetics.
What is the THC content of True Mints?
True Mints typically tests at 27.1% to 36.7% THC. This is considered a high-potency strain, so start with a low dose if you are new to it.
What terpenes are in True Mints?
The dominant terpenes in True Mints are Myrcene, Limonene, Caryophyllene. Terpenes influence the aroma, flavor, and effects of a cannabis strain.
What is True Mints a cross of?
True Mints is a cross of True OG and Kush Mints.
